Budget Saver relies most on Red 40, an industry staple

Across the 2 Budget Saver products scored here, Red 40 appears in 2. It is used by 2,535 other brands in this database (6.9% of them), so its presence says more about the category than about this brand. A flag records that a named source raised a concern about an ingredient. It is not a finding that a product is unsafe to eat.

Flagged ingredientBudget Saver productsWhy it is flagged
Red 402FDA voluntary phase-out target 2027-12-31 (a request, not a ban) · Restricted: California (schools)
Yellow 52FDA voluntary phase-out target 2027-12-31 (a request, not a ban) · Restricted: California (schools)
Yellow 62FDA voluntary phase-out target 2027-12-31 (a request, not a ban) · Restricted: California (schools)
Aspartame1Concern recorded by a review body; no ban cited
Blue 11FDA voluntary phase-out target 2027-12-31 (a request, not a ban) · Restricted: California (schools)

Counts are products in this database whose ingredient list names the flagged ingredient. Flags come from FDA enforcement actions, CSPI Chemical Cuisine ratings and US state ingredient laws; see the methodology for how each source is applied.
